    There's Another Cyrus in Town! Hear Frank + Derol's 'Barely Love You Too'

    Late-night lover's muck comes to dreamy fruition in this debut single from Los Angeles duo Frank + Derol, whose angel voices scratch an itch somewhere between Ellie Goulding and Warpaint — they're giving us dark moods but reaching heavenward nonetheless. The just-minimal-enough spiritedness of "Barely Love You Too" does their sweet pop melodies justice, while the exasperation of their spurned lyrics give them bite.
